Abstract
Mobil North Sea Limited and FSSL Limited have worked together for the past two plus years on the development of a deep water satellite well system. The design features an integrated production system which is remotely installed and maintained. Maintenance is performed by an ROV/cage combination which is deployed from a dynamically positioned support vessel or pipe carrier. This development work has endeavoured to achieve a reliable and cost effective system which can also be used as an alternative to diver assisted wells in shallower water areas.
This paper outlines the design work conducted to date by addressing the subsea tree and controls hardware, cage system, special tooling and the surface vessel heavy weather launch and recovery system. Selected prototype hardware has been built and tested.
